How to sort emails in Cloud Mail
Knowing how to sort emails in Cloud Mail can help you keep your inbox organized and make it easier to find important messages when you need them. Cloud Mail provides several sorting options to help you organize messages based on your preferences.
Follow the steps below to sort your mailbox:
- Log in to your Cloud Mail account. If you don’t know how to access your Cloud Mail, please refer to this article: How to log in to your Cloud Mail account.
- Once logged in to Cloud Mail, open the mailbox you want to sort from the left-hand side of the page. In this example, Inbox is selected.

- Click the three-dot menu (⋯) at the top of the message list.
Under Sort by, choose how you want to organize your emails:
- Date: Sort by the date received.
- From: Sort alphabetically by sender.
- Unread: Sort by read/unread status.
- Size: Sort by email size.
- Subject: Sort alphabetically by subject.
- Color: Sort by assigned color.
Under Sort order, choose:
- Ascending: Oldest/A–Z first.
- Descending: Newest/Z–A first.
- Repeat these steps for any other folder or mailbox where you want to organize your messages.
